Currently, with the introduction of DEX, many people decide to conduct transactions directly from crypto wallets such as MetaMask, MEW through the swap feature. However the transaction costs are quite high, around 0.3% + gas of the blockchain, so I don't think it's a good choice for full-time professional traders. It should only be considered as an option to increase the liquidity of tokens in wallets, but if for transactions, users should use CEXs such as Binance, KuCoin, Yobit, Houbi...
